John Bolton to endorse Mitt Romney
CNN ^ | Wednesday January 11, 2012

Posted on 01/11/2012 7:53:41 PM PST by Bigtigermike

(CNN) – John Bolton, the former U.S. permanent representative to the United Nations, is set to endorse presidential candidate Mitt Romney, a source close to Romney’s presidential campaign said Wednesday.

Bolton served in the administrations of former Presidents Ronald Reagan and George H.W. Bush before former President George W. Bush appointed him the U.N. role.
